Transaction 2ec088089667efa7ca5af6f8281e158ffd5ab783debd3d588f6e408f6c2c4e54
1 Input
1 Output
-
2ec088089667efa7ca5af6f8281e158ffd5ab783debd3d588f6e408f6c2c4e54:0
- value
- 680274
- script pubkey
- OP_0 OP_PUSHBYTES_20 4d9ef831628f694dc558e7bc19e9f696fa874a8e
- address
- bc1qfk00svtz3a55m32cu77pn60kjmagwj5wxfqwj6